I'm cutting right now, so I planned to consume only carbs with a low glycemic index. I also was going to avoid all carbs after 4:00pm.


However, I was reading that 60 minutes after your workout you should consume a meal consisting of protein and carbs with a high glycemic index. Due to my work schedule, I usually eat my post workout meal around 7:00 at night. Should I still be eating carbs with a high glycemic index this late at night?

How important are those simple carbs for preventing muscle loss?
 
You should have a shake with something like dextrose WITHIN an hour of your workout. Then follow up an hour or two after that with a real meal...without carbs if you're trying to cut. The simple carbs are important post-workout to replenish glycogen stores in your muscles and help with proper recovery. If you're working hard enough you shouldn't have to worry about 30g of sugars...it'll get sucked right up and be put to good use.
